Is Honey Oat Granola Safe? Ingredient Analysis
Kodiak
Honey Oat Granola is a snack from Kodiak. It has a Zerotox safety score of 60/100, which means it looks generally acceptable but still includes some ingredients worth reviewing.
The main ingredients worth reviewing are Cane Sugar, Tapioca Syrup, Light Brown Sugar Refiner S Syrup.

Why score is 60
The composition includes whole grain rolled oats and almond butter, which are beneficial. However, the presence of cane sugar and milk protein isolate raises concerns about added sugars and processed ingredients.
Main concern
Cane sugar and light brown sugar refiner's syrup indicate added sugars, which can raise quality concerns.

Pros
- Whole grain rolled oats provide dietary fiber and essential nutrients, supporting a moderate rating.
- Almond butter contributes healthy fats and protein, enhancing the overall quality of the product.
Concerns
- Cane sugar and light brown sugar refiner's syrup indicate added sugars, which can raise quality concerns.
- Milk protein isolate is a processed ingredient that may not align with clean eating preferences.
